I’m obsessed with burrata lately – mozzarella made with cream. It is heavenly, you guys. My sister and I were at a restaurant recently, and ordered a Tomato Caprese with Burrata to start. Ingredients
- 1/2 pint cherry or grape tomatoes, halved
- 1/4 cup red onion, diced
- 2 tablespoons fresh basil, torn
- 1 tablespoon extra-virgin olive oil
- 1 tablespoon balsamic vinegar
- 1 ball fresh burrata - usually comes as a 4oz ball
- salt and pepper, to taste
Instructions
- To a medium sized bowl, mix tomatoes, onion, fresh basil, olive oil, salt and pepper. Refrigerate 1 hour for flavors to marry.
- When ready to serve, place burrata in center of serving dish. Plate caprese mix around burrata. Drizzle balsamic over plate. Serve immediately.
